Target Nurse In!

Target Nurse In!

It was brought to my attention that there is a nation-wide “nurse-in” December 28th 10:00AM at all Targets.

This is why it was organized:

Recently a mother was nursing her baby in a local Houston area Target. When she was asked to move to a private location, she refused, and was harassed and humiliated by three separate employees.
